1997 Hyundai Coupe vs. 2005 Subaru Forester
To start off, 2005 Subaru Forester is newer by 8 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1997 Hyundai Coupe.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1997 Hyundai Coupe would be higher. At 1,994 cc (4 cylinders), 2005 Subaru Forester is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2005 Subaru Forester (123 HP @ 5600 RPM) has 11 more horse power than 1997 Hyundai Coupe. (112 HP @ 6100 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2005 Subaru Forester should accelerate faster than 1997 Hyundai Coupe.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2005 Subaru Forester weights approximately 225 kg more than 1997 Hyundai Coupe.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Because 2005 Subaru Forester is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 1997 Hyundai Coupe.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2005 Subaru Forester will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2005 Subaru Forester (184 Nm @ 3600 RPM) has 41 more torque (in Nm) than 1997 Hyundai Coupe. (143 Nm @ 3000 RPM). This means 2005 Subaru Forester will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1997 Hyundai Coupe.
Compare all specifications:
1997 Hyundai Coupe | 2005 Subaru Forester | |
Make | Hyundai | Subaru |
Model | Coupe | Forester |
Year Released | 1997 | 2005 |
Body Type | Coupe | SUV |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 1599 cc | 1994 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| boxer |
Valves per Cylinder | 4 valves | 4 valves |
Horse Power | 112 HP | 123 HP |
Engine RPM | 6100 RPM | 5600 RPM |
Torque | 143 Nm | 184 Nm |
Torque RPM | 3000 RPM | 3600 RPM |
Fuel Type | Gasoline | Gasoline - Premium |
Drive Type | Front | 4WD |
Number of Seats | 4 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 2 doors | 5 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1215 kg | 1440 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4350 mm | 4460 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1740 mm | 1740 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1310 mm | 1600 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2480 mm | 2530 mm |
